    What is Cloud Cost Optimization?

    Cloud cost optimization is the strategic process of reducing cloud spending while maximizing performance and efficiency. As organizations increasingly migrate to cloud infrastructure, managing and controlling costs becomes critical for maintaining profitability and operational effectiveness. This systematic approach involves analyzing current usage patterns, identifying inefficiencies, and implementing cost-effective solutions across all cloud services and platforms.

    Why is Cloud Cost Optimization Important?

    Without proper cost management, cloud expenses can quickly spiral out of control. Studies show that organizations typically waste 30-35% of their cloud spending on unused or underutilized resources. A structured optimization schedule ensures continuous monitoring, prevents budget overruns, and helps businesses make informed decisions about their cloud investments. This proactive approach transforms cloud spending from a cost center into a strategic advantage.

    Key Components of Cloud Cost Optimization

    An effective cloud cost optimization strategy should include several essential elements:

    • Current State Assessment. Conduct a comprehensive audit of existing cloud resources, services, and spending patterns. Identify all active subscriptions, unused resources, and areas of potential waste across your cloud infrastructure.
    • Resource Rightsizing. Analyze workload requirements and match them with appropriate instance types and sizes. This ensures you're not paying for more capacity than you actually need.
    • Cost Monitoring Implementation. Set up automated alerts, budgets, and reporting systems to track spending in real-time and prevent unexpected charges.
    • Reserved Instance Planning. Evaluate long-term usage patterns to determine optimal reserved capacity purchases and commitment levels for predictable workloads.
    • Automation and Scheduling. Implement automated scaling, resource scheduling, and shutdown policies to eliminate waste from idle resources during non-business hours.
    • Governance Framework. Establish policies, approval processes, and accountability measures to maintain cost discipline across all teams and departments.

    Successfully implementing these components requires coordination across multiple teams, including cloud engineers, finance professionals, DevOps specialists, and business stakeholders. Each team brings unique expertise essential for comprehensive cost optimization.
